petsc-3.7.7 2017-09-25
Report Typos and Errors

PetscPreLoadEnd

End a segment of code that may be preloaded (run twice) to get accurate timings

Synopsis

#include <petsclog.h>
void PetscPreLoadEnd(void);
Not Collective

Usage

     PetscPreLoadBegin(PETSC_TRUE,"first stage);
       lines of code
       PetscPreLoadStage("second stage");
       lines of code
     PetscPreLoadEnd();

Notes: only works in C/C++ not fortran

See Also

PetscLogEventRegister(), PetscLogEventBegin(), PetscLogEventEnd(), PetscPreLoadBegin(), PetscPreLoadStage()

Level:intermediate
Location:
src/sys/logging/plog.c
Index of all Profiling routines
Table of Contents for all manual pages
Index of all manual pages

Examples

src/mat/examples/tutorials/ex1.c.html
src/ksp/ksp/examples/tutorials/ex10.c.html
src/ksp/ksp/examples/tutorials/ex27.c.html